### Dependency Pinning

Quick heads-up for release cuts: everything in the Pinefort monorepo must use exact version pins — no ranges, no floating tags. The Larkbell resolver will block builds that drift, so don't fight it. Exceptions need sign-off from the platform crew. The full policy, with the exception form, lives on the page here.

operations page: https://confluence.lumicsys.internal/projects/display/projects/display

# Why these values:
# Permessage-deflate on the Fennwick relay trades CPU for bandwidth.
# Small frames (<512B) compress poorly and burn cycles, so we skip them.
# Context takeover saves ~18% bandwidth but holds ~32KB per socket;
# at 200k connections that's real memory, so it's off by default.
# Don't bump window bits without load-testing on the staging fleet.
# Current tuning constants are set below.

tuning constants:
QUOTAS = {
    "oliael": 10,
    "wenix": 10,
}

## Artifact Signing — SDK Parity Notes (Weekly Sync)

Kestrel SDK for Android reached parity with the Swift client this sprint: offline queueing, batched telemetry, and retry semantics now match. Both SDKs ship as signed artifacts from the same pipeline. Remaining gap: background sync throttling, targeted next sprint. Verify both release bundles before tagging. Both artifacts validate against the shared signing key below.

signing key of kawig-fafog = bky19_6Fypv1qws7J8qJtaYjX

Minutes — Management Meeting, Halverton Instruments. Attendees: R. Calloway, M. Drexel, S. Vant. The Orivo-3 sensor line will be retired by end of Q2. Remaining stock goes to discount channels; no new orders after March. Sales leads should steer accounts toward the Orivo-5 successor and flag any contracts needing transition terms. Support obligations run through year-end. The following note outlines the successor strategy and must not leave this group.

board note of yahog-haduf: Only 5 of the 120 pilot accounts renewed Quenwyn, so a churn review is set for October 1.